### Broker Upgrade — Fennwick Queue

Upgrade only during the Tuesday window. Drain consumers, snapshot the journal volume, then apply the new binary to the standby node first. Promote standby, verify replication lag is zero, upgrade the former primary. Do not skip minor versions. After promotion, confirm the node starts with the following configuration.

settings of bafof-tagep:
[frador]
port = 9300
region = west-1
host = frador.norvacorp.corp
timeout_ms = 3000
retries = 5

Ticket: sort order drift in Reportsmith builder. Customers on the Oakley cluster are seeing grouped rows come back in a different order than staging shows — classic config drift. Staging has stable sort enabled, prod apparently lost it in the last redeploy, so ties get shuffled per request. Not a data issue, just annoying for anyone diffing exports. Until the fix ships, you can confirm which mode a cluster is in by checking it against the values below.

service settings:
ralael:
  pin: 7453
  tenant: zorath
  seal: seal_087806e4
  metrics_host: metrics.ralael.paliqworks.example
  standby_team: fraath
  escalation: praok-istiel
  nonce: 10e083

Hey, welcome aboard! The Quillmark rendering pipeline turns our docs repo into the shiny HTML you see on release day. Builds run on the Ferndale cluster and usually finish in under ten minutes. If the signing step stalls, you'll need to unlock the release keystore, and that takes the recovery passphrase below.

strongbox words: raldor-eliir-lamael